Been trying to troubleshoot this thing all day and can't get it figured out. Went to start my truck and it was completely dead. Figured batteries, but they check out. Came back and reconnected everything and the lights work, but when I go to turn the key, it shorts out and loses all power. Disconnecting, waiting a bit, and reconnecting brings back the power, but it'll short back out when I turn the key. Any direction would be appreciated.

If it literally loses ALL power, meaning after a failed start attempt the lights, etc., also don't work, then it has to be poor contact between one or more of the main cables between the batteries and the vehicle. Otherwise proceed as already directed.
